BANDAGES FOR OUR
FRIENDS WITH
LEPROSY

About four feet long
and four inches wide,
Filled with love we
don’t want to hide,
Cast on enough stitches,
then crochet or knit
A few rows at a time
when time does fit.
It does not take long
and when other see
And they ask what
on earth it can be,
You can tell them and
they want to work too,
Something for others that
most women can do.
I wish there was more to
do to show that I care,
If I had the money I would
love to work out there,
But accept these bandages
worked on with love,
And may you be blessed
by God from above.

(Millicent) Ann Margetson 3 October 2004
